65th Anniversary NASW Membership Directory


Working with our partner, Publishing Concepts Inc., NASW will print a membership directory album for our 65th Anniversary in October 2020. The first step is a comprehensive member record update. From October 2019 to March 2020, members will be invited by postcard and email to contact the directory team and update your member data.

Up-to-date member profiles help us provide relevant resources and support based on your social work practice interests, and help us represent you better as we advocate on your behalf at the national, state, and local levels.


If you choose to, you can be listed in the printed member directory, and you can submit a photo and/or a short essay. There’s no cost to be in the directory. If you choose to purchase the album, you can reserve your copy when you update your data. When NASW last published a commemorative directory in 2015, thousands of members submitted essays celebrating their social work history and experiences.

Frequently Asked Questions


I received an email/postcard/phone call from a company asking for my personal information. They said they were working on a directory for NASW. Is this a legitimate project, or is it a scam?


In celebration of our 65th Anniversary, NASW has partnered with PCI (also known as Publishing Concepts) to produce our new membership directory. PCI is a company located in Dallas, TX, and Virginia Beach, VA, that publishes directories for professional associations, educational institutions, fraternities, sororities and military organizations across the nation. This project allows NASW to receive important updates to our database so we know more about our members and how we can better serve you and future members.

How do I know my information will only be used for directory purposes?


NASW has a contractual agreement with PCI that states:

  • The names, addresses and information provided to PCI by NASW for the publication of the Directory will be held confidential by PCI, except to the extent that they are utilized in, or in the preparation of, the Directory and except as required by court order or law.

  • The Directory will be made available only to people with an NASW member record whose names we made available to our partner for this purpose. Upon completion of the project, PCI will return to NASW any and all electronic files that have been supplied to NASW or produced by PCI in connection with the production of the Directory.
